Portfolio Analyst - BA08CE

The Portfolio Analyst serves as a data and financial manager within the IT Claims & Operations organization. The role is responsible for supporting Lean Portfolio Management (LPM) practices while also engineering the future of how IT portfolio, operations, financial accountability, and executive insights are delivered. This position focuses on the emerging intersection of portfolio analytics and engineering enablement, partnering with technical teams to develop scalable processes and automated usage patterns.This role will have aHybrid work schedule,with the expectation of working in an office (Columbus, OH, Hartford, CT or Charlotte, NC) 3 days a week (Tuesday through Thursday).Essential Accountabilities:1. Agile Financial Strategy & Value Stream Operations

  • Maintain the interface between Agile delivery metrics and traditional corporate financial requirements (monthly, quarterly, and forecasting).
  • Support Sr. portfolio analysis and financial hygiene across value streams and Agile Release Trains (ARTs).
  • Collaborate with Finance and Executive Leadership on strategic budget planning, project tracking, AI enablement, and financial variance reporting.
  • Innovate new reporting presentations utilizing automated and AI-enhanced interactive dashboards that provide IT leadership with high-fidelity visibility into portfolio health, strategic investment alignment, and realized business outcomes.
  • Develop and implement innovative ideas leverage next-generation AI tools with portfolio financials and IT development analytics. This includes aligning agile delivery data metrics (such as cycle time and feature throughput) with traditional financial requirements, including invest and run, variance analysis, and multi-year forecasting.

About The Hartford Financial Services Group, Inc

The Hartford is an industry leading provider of property and casualty insurance, group benefits and mutual funds. Throughout our rich history of more than 200 years, countless businesses and individuals, including Robert E. Lee, Abraham Lincoln and Babe Ruth, have turned to our company for protection. The Hartford celebrated its 200th anniversary in 2010.
